Hand-picked each September at peak ripeness, always before dawn to preserve aromatics.
Spontaneous fermentation using wild native yeasts — no additions, no shortcuts.
Rested in old oak barrels and clay amphorae in our underground cellar for 12–24 months.
Gravity-fed, unfined, unfiltered — the wine arrives in the bottle exactly as nature made it.
